The President of the Republic His Excellency Paul BIYA granted audience on Wednesday 4 June 2014 to the outoing Ambassador of Italy to Cameroon, Stefano PONTESILI.

After the audience that lasted over half an hour, the Italian Ambassador, who has been in Cameroon for four years, said that he made a review of the very excellent cooperation ties between Italy and Cameroon with President Paul BIYA.

He expressed his conviction on the need to strengthen and broaden these ties which have a very bright outlook, especially with the economic growth that Italy is witnessing at the moment after the financial crisis that hit Europe in the past years.

The Ambassador foresees that this cooperation can in the future see the financing of major development projects by the Italian Government, assistance for development and the revamping of the joint commissions between the two countries.

Ambassador Stefano PONTESILI thanked the Head of State for all the honours and good time he has had in Cameroon and the constant attention paid to his country.

He then extended his best wishes to the Cameroonian people, saying that Cameroon is a wonderful country, with many gifts from nature, a country that will always remain in his memory.
